Mosquito Surveillance Program

Health officials say the best way to prevent infection is to wear clothing that covers arms, legs, and feet, apply insect repellent while outdoors, reschedule activities from dusk or dawn when mosquitoes are most active.
 
Residents are also encouraged to practice source reduction of standing water pools where mosquitoes might breed:
 
  • Drain buckets, barrels, tarps, and wheel barrows to avoid water accumulation
  • Change the water twice each week in birdbaths and outdoor pet water dishes
  • Keep rain gutters clean of debris
  • Check children's outdoor toys for water accumulation
